Ethnic New Zealanders…

census.gifApparently there are none. As many of you will know, on the 7th of March we’ll be having the 5 yearly census. Everyone who is in the country on that date has to fill out a form. There has been a little bit of debate recently in that us honkies can’t identify ourselves as New Zealanders. My family has been NZ-born for the last 6 generations, we’ve pretty much been here since the treaty was signed. Only, Statistics NZ ask that we identify our ethnicity as New Zealand European.

I agree that we should be able to identify ourselves as New Zealanders, heck, even in Australia we can call ourselves New Zealanders (where we form one of the largest groups of overseas born persons). But the thing that incensed me the most was Human Rights Commissioner Joris de Bres comment on why things shouldn’t change:

We need to know the demographic make-up if you like of the population…the ethnic composition because we need to be sure that people of different ethnicities are receiving equal treatment

To me, if you want to ensure different ethnicities are treated equally then you stop focusing on it all.
